Surgical management in tetralogy of Fallot and vascular ring

This study details successful single-stage surgical correction for infants with tetralogy of Fallot and vascular rings. This approach, using hypothermia and circulatory arrest, is recommended for favorable cases.

Background:

  • Tetralogy of Fallot (TOF) and vascular rings are complex congenital anomalies.
  • Vascular rings can cause tracheoesophageal compression, complicating infant feeding and breathing.
  • Combined surgical management presents significant challenges.

Observation:

  • Three infants presented with concurrent TOF and a vascular ring causing tracheoesophageal compression.
  • Two infants had a double aortic arch; one had an aberrant left subclavian artery with a left ligamentum arteriosum and right aortic arch.
  • Surgical interventions were performed during infancy.

Findings:

  • Single-stage corrective surgery for both TOF and the vascular ring was successfully performed in all three infants.
  • The procedure utilized profound hypothermia and circulatory arrest.
  • All infants had favorable outcomes following the combined surgical correction.

Implications:

  • Single-stage surgery is a viable and effective treatment for infants with combined TOF and vascular rings.
  • This approach, when anatomically feasible, offers a definitive solution during infancy.
  • Early and successful surgical correction can significantly improve long-term outcomes for these complex pediatric patients.
